Automotive suspension coil springs are heavy-duty special-shaped elastic parts. Ocean export shipping features long transit cycles, drastic container temperature differences, high humidity, and frequent transshipment and handling. Most export factories focus only on product quality but neglect packaging standards. This commonly causes paint chipping, collision scratches, spring intertwining abrasion, sea freight rust, carton collapse and mixed inventory upon arrival, leading to customer rejections, return claims and higher after-sales costs.
The industry faces five major packaging flaws. Firstly, insufficient rust prevention. Traditional treatment with simple anti-rust oil and plastic bags cannot withstand marine salt fog and condensation. Long ocean transit easily causes coating damage and spring corrosion, directly affecting product acceptance. Secondly, poor anti-deformation and anti-scratch performance. The spiral structure of coil springs tends to nest and tangle. Unsealed bulk packaging without internal fixation leads to coating peeling, end face damage and even permanent deformation during transportation, rendering products unusable. Thirdly, non-compliant outer packaging. Ordinary cartons lack load-bearing capacity and easily collapse; wooden cases without IPPC fumigation marks risk customs detention and return. Poor pallet reinforcement often causes cargo displacement and box breakage during forklift operation. Fourthly, irregular labeling and packing. Mixed model shipments and incomplete labels without multilingual marks, part numbers or batch information hinder overseas warehouse sorting and fail to realize full-chain traceability. Fifthly, one-size-fits-all packaging solutions. Uniform packaging applied across different transportation methods and regional environments results in either insufficient protection or over-packaging, raising customers’ logistics costs.

For rust prevention, every spring is individually wrapped with VCI vapor corrosion inhibitor, paired with desiccants and sealed moisture-proof PE bags, providing reliable salt fog protection for 2–3 months of long-distance ocean shipping. For collision and deformation resistance, customized inner isolation structures prevent spring nesting and friction. Heavy-duty springs are packed in reinforced cartons and high-strength pallets, firmly fixed with stretch films and strapping bands to minimize transit damage. In terms of export compliance, all wooden packages are IPPC heat-treated and certified.
